Grasping Services of Registered Agents

Registered agent services are vital for businesses of every size. A registered agent acts as a proxy for a firm, handling critical legal documents and regulatory alerts on behalf of the business. They ensure that a company is available at all hours, ensuring the delivery of service of process documents, such as legal complaints or government correspondence. This position helps maintain compliance with state regulations, which is important for avoiding penalties or legal issues.

Opting for a trustworthy registered agent service is an essential decision for entrepreneurs. The registered agent service not only ensures that documents are received and appropriately handled but also helps maintain the confidentiality of the business owners by removing their identifying information off open records. A good registered agent provider will provide timely notifications, assist with annual compliance submissions, and offer additional services like business mail handling or formation support.

A range of registered agent services serve various business needs. While some businesses may opt for an virtual registered agent for convenience, others may prefer a local registered agent who knows particular state regulations. Whether a corporation, LLC, or non-profit, retaining the correct registered agent ensures that a firm can run without issues while complying with its legal responsibilities properly.

Costs Connected with Registered Agent Services

When considering registered agent services, comprehending the connected costs is crucial for businesses. Usually, the costs for employing a registered agent can vary considerably based on the provider and the level of service offered. Basic registered agent services usually range from 50 to 300 dollars annually. Nonetheless, extra services like compliance notifications, document handling, and mail forwarding can elevate overall costs.

Some businesses may seek affordable registered agent options that provide benefits without sacrificing on trustworthiness. It is essential to evaluate what is offered in the registered agent plan. For case, some providers deliver comprehensive services, including filings for annual compliance and alerts, at a somewhat elevated price, while others may just cover basic services, making it necessary to find the best registered agent services that align with distinct business needs.

Moreover, costs may vary between local and nationwide registered agent companies. Local registered agents may have more competitive rates, while nationwide providers may demand greater fees due to their broad network and extra services. Comprehending these details within registered agent cost frameworks can help businesses make smart decisions to ensure compliance without spending too much.

How to Update The Registered Agent

Altering your registered agent requires a number of straightforward steps, however it is important to be aware of the specific requirements of your state. Start by reviewing your current registered agent agreement and assessing if there are notice periods or fees apply. Collect  for more details , including the official change registered agent form issued by your state’s business filing office. This form will generally require you to include details about your business entity and the new registered agent you intend to select.

After you have completed the required form, submit it along with any associated fees to the state’s business filing office. Most states allow for online submissions, yet you can also choose mail if preferred. Following submission, it is crucial to notify your former registered agent of the change to guarantee a lawful transition. This assists circumvent any interruptions in receiving critical legal documents or compliance notifications.

Finally, check that the change has been completed by consulting your state’s business entity database or seeking a confirmation from the state office.
